What is a Micro-Study?
A micro-study is not "Bible study lite." It is a focused, intentional deep dive into a very small portion of Scripture, often just one or two verses.
The goal isn't to get through the Bible in a year; the goal is to get the Bible through you in a day.
When we slow down and look at one sentence of God’s Word, we stop skimming and start tasting. We follow the "Memphis Scrub" of the soul, stripping away the distractions and the noise to hear the whisper of the Spirit.
The Three Steps: Observe, Interpret, Apply
This method is designed to be completed in 180 seconds. It’s simple, but it’s powerful because it relies on the Holy Spirit to do the heavy lifting.
1. Observe (60 Seconds) Read the verse slowly. Read it twice. What words stand out? Is there a command? A promise? A description of God’s character? Simply look at what is actually on the page.
2. Interpret (60 Seconds) Ask, "What does this mean?" Look at the context. If the verse says, "The Lord is my shepherd," it means He is leading, protecting, and providing for me. It means I am not the one in charge of the path; He is.
3. Apply (60 Seconds) This is the most important part. Ask, "How does this change my next hour?" If the Lord is your shepherd, you can walk into that difficult meeting or start that chores list knowing you aren't alone. You apply the truth to your current stress, your current pain, or your current joy.

The Theology of Small Moments
You might wonder if three minutes is "enough" for God.
In the Assemblies of God 16 Fundamental Truths, we believe that the Bible is the inspired Word of God, our "all-sufficient rule for faith and practice." Because the Word is inspired, it carries the weight of heaven. A single drop of God’s truth is more powerful than an ocean of the world's opinions.
Think about the principle of 1% daily improvements. If you get 1% better at something every day, you are vastly different by the end of the year. Spiritual growth works the same way.
The Holy Spirit uses these micro-moments to build a "Spirit-empowered" life. When you spend three minutes with Jesus at 7:00 AM, the Spirit brings those words back to your mind at 2:00 PM when your patience is wearing thin.
He is the Comforter and the Teacher. He doesn't need you to be a theologian; He just needs you to be present.
